A few years ago, I mapped beach access paths, too: http://ow.ly/yZT3G But I did not map along the beach as there was no clearly defined path or boardwalk, nor could I see a compelling case for doing so. I can see a reason if driving, horses, bikes compete for access, or there are areas that permit/restrict access to the beach.
